CSS 預設定是一種使用現成的 CSS 樣式庫來加速網站開發的方法,它可以幫助開發者快速構建網站界面,提高開發效率,減少重復工作的時間和精力。以下是一些常用的 CSS 預設定庫。
Normalize.css
Normalize.css 是面向現代瀏覽器的一套樣式重置庫。它通過簡化默認樣式并提供通用的樣式集合,使得網站主題在不同的瀏覽器和設備上展示效果更加一致。同時,Normalize.css 還修復了一些瀏覽器的 bug,并提供了一些默認的 HTML 和表單樣式。
/* 引入 Normalize.css */ <link rel="stylesheet" href="normalize.css">
Bootstrap
Bootstrap 是一套開源的 UI 框架,它提供了一系列的 HTML、CSS 和 JavaScript 組件,用于快速構建響應式、移動優先的網站界面。Bootstrap 的核心優勢在于其豐富的組件庫和強大的響應式設計,能夠幫助開發者快速創建漂亮的網站界面。
/* 引入 Bootstrap */ <link rel="stylesheet" integrity="..." crossOrigin="anonymous"> <script src="https://cdn.jsdelivr.net/npm/bootstrap@5.0.0/dist/js/bootstrap.bundle.min.js" integrity="..." crossOrigin="anonymous"></script>
Bulma
Bulma 是一套基于 Flexbox 的現代 CSS 框架,它具有高度的可定制性和模塊化的設計風格。Bulma 提供了各種元素樣式,包括網格系統、按鈕、表單、導航欄等,可幫助開發者快速構建多種網站界面。Bulma 的一個優點是其輕量級的代碼和高度的響應性,能夠適應各種移動設備和屏幕尺寸。
/* 引入 Bulma */ <link rel="stylesheet" >
總結
CSS 預設定是一種快速開發網站的方法,它能夠幫助開發者快速構建漂亮、響應式的網站界面。選擇適合自己項目的預設定庫更需要根據實際情況來選擇,以便更好地提高開發效率和開發體驗。